Output 8a6af17c53e6057df853d798424a0ea7d46946f7a509d24fa2215ef0b9102879:1

value
38764597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ba24c1245470f9b0a0d9d7a5c4b09e68db726855 OP_EQUAL
address
3JfFdy9eYciHCF4t34tJVA1LkpApcZts2V
transaction
8a6af17c53e6057df853d798424a0ea7d46946f7a509d24fa2215ef0b9102879